With the constant development and advancement of high-frequency electronic devices in recent years, the issue of high-frequency electromagnetic interference(EMI)in power cable lines tends to be more prominent. Hence, designing high-performance filters becomes the challenge to me meet. Based on practical engineering EMI rectification cases, this paper proposes a new idea of integrated mixed noise suppression,which differs from previous separate studies on conducted EMI disturbances and radiated EMI disturbances. Theoretical analysis and application research on integrated EMI filters used in power cable lines are conducted as follows.(1)Basic theoretical research on integrated EMI filters used in power cable lines is conducted. Through analysis of both conducted EMI and radiated EMI models,mechanism of suppression of these two kinds of interference is obtained. Power lines in complicated electronic devices are classified as AC power lines, DC power lined,digital control lines and sensor lines. Mechanism of radiated EMI noise of these four types of power lines is obtained and corresponding far-field models are established.Due to coupling effects, all sorts of radiated EMI noise generally overlay on the AC power lines. For this reason, AC power line becomes the effective and feasible rectification spot and main filter spot.(2)The structure of integrated EMI filters used in power cable lines is designed, in which an radiation filter is added to the conduction filter. For radiation filters, frequency of EMI noise is divided into three spectrum, i.e low-frequency, medium-frequency and high-frequency, and structures of a combination of inductors and capacitors, magnet ring and metal tubes are used correspondingly to suppress the EMI noise.(3)Comprehensive application research are conducted on the integrated EMI filter applied on power supply cables. Based on the proposed idea in this paper, three electronic products are experimentally verified through the integrated filter design. A-nalysis and suppression process of conducted and radiated EMI disturbances are descr ibed in detail respectively. In the case of Sodium sulfur storage converter communication module, a capacitor is adopted. In the case of Sputum aspirator, an integrated filter made up of inductors, capacitors and magnetic rings is installed. In the case of Meridian guiding therapeutic instrument, an integrated filter made up of capacitors, magnetic rings and metal casing is installed. Testing results of the above three rectifications meet corresponding standards and prove to be effective and feasible,which lays the foundation and provides theoretical and practical references for future engineering application of conducted EMI noise suppression.
